Kiran Rao reveals inspiration behind Laapataa Ladies’ landscape design

Filmmaker Kiran Rao, thrilled with her directorial success Laapataa Ladies winning 13 Filmfare Awards, shared insights into the film’s landscape and visuals. She explained that the fictional state of Nirmal Pradesh, created for the film, was inspired by the Bundelkhand region, spanning areas of Uttar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h, Bihar, and Jharkhand.

Rao highlighted the choice of an arid landscape that is full of life, rather than being desolate. The production aimed for a unique topography—neither too green nor too dry—finding the perfect setting around Bhopal. The film’s visual texture reflects this drier quality, giving it a distinct, natural look. Laapataa Ladies is produced by Aamir Khan and Jyoti Deshpande under Aamir Khan Productions and Kindling Productions.
